Default Time change

Is there anything I need to do on my end to get the post times to read correctly? They now an hour ahead due to the time change. They have always adjusted by themselves in the past.

It is still automatic. But user-end options and computers will also decide what happens.

Go to UserCP and Edit Options and make sure automatically detect DST settings is enabled under Date & Time Options and the timezone is correct.

If that is checked, make sure the computer's date/time and DST is correct.

If that's correct, then you must be using 3rd party software that is blocking the JS on CorvetteForum and preventing the detected change.
